Understanding the “has no field or method” Error in Golang

When the “has no field or method” error occurs in Golang, it typically means that the code is attempting to access a field or method on a type that does not have that specific field or method defined. This can happen for a variety of reasons, such as a typo in the field or method name, incorrect type assertion, or attempting to access unexported fields or methods from another package.

One common scenario where this error can occur is when working with struct types and attempting to access a field that does not exist within the struct definition. It can also happen when working with interfaces and trying to call a method that is not implemented by the underlying type.

Common Causes of the Error

There are several common causes of the “has no field or method” error in Golang:

  1. Typo or misspelling: Double-check the spelling of the field or method being accessed to ensure that it matches the actual definition.
  2. Incorrect type assertion: Verify that the type assertion is correct and that the accessed field or method is applicable to the asserted type.
  3. Unexported fields or methods: When accessing fields or methods from another package, ensure that they are exported (i.e., start with an uppercase letter) and accessible.

Troubleshooting and Resolution

When encountering the “has no field or method” error, here are a few steps to troubleshoot and resolve the issue:

  1. Review the code: carefully inspect the code where the error is occurring to identify any potential issues with the field or method access.
  2. Check for typos: Verify that the field or method name is spelled correctly and matches the actual definition.
  3. Verify type assertions: Double-check any type assertions to ensure that the accessed field or method is applicable to the asserted type.
  4. Review package imports: When accessing fields or methods from other packages, ensure that they are correctly imported and that any unexported fields or methods are being accessed within the scope of the package.
